区块链反向竞猜,一种创新的分布式计算模式区块链反向竞猜是什么
本文目录导读:
在区块链技术不断发展的今天,新的技术概念不断涌现,区块链反向竞猜作为一种创新的分布式计算模式,正在逐渐受到关注,本文将深入探讨区块链反向竞猜的定义、机制、应用场景及其潜在价值。
区块链反向竞猜的定义与背景
区块链是一种去中心化的分布式账本系统,其核心特性是透明、不可篡改和不可伪造,区块链上的所有交易都会被记录在一个共享的账本中,并由网络上的节点共同维护,这种特性使得区块链在分布式系统中具有极高的安全性。
区块链的分布式特性也带来了挑战,为了确保账本的正确性,区块链网络需要大量的计算资源用于共识机制(如工作量证明、权益证明等),这些共识机制通常需要参与者的计算资源投入巨大,这在一定程度上限制了区块链网络的扩展性和效率。
区块链反向竞猜作为一种新的共识机制,旨在通过引入竞争机制,提高区块链网络的效率和参与者的积极性,反向竞猜的核心思想是让参与者通过特定规则竞争,以达到共识的达成。
区块链反向竞猜的机制
区块链反向竞猜的机制与传统共识机制有所不同,其基本流程如下:
-
任务发布:网络管理员发布一个需要解决的任务,该任务通常与区块链网络的性能优化或特定应用有关。
-
参与者竞争:参与者根据任务的要求,通过特定的规则进行竞争,这些规则可能包括提交解决方案的时间、资源消耗等。
-
结果验证:所有参与者的解决方案会被验证,正确的解决方案会被选中,从而达成共识。
-
奖励分配:选中的参与者将获得一定的奖励,以激励更多人参与竞争。
与传统共识机制相比,区块链反向竞猜的优势在于其灵活性和可扩展性,参与者可以根据自己的计算能力选择是否参与竞争,从而提高资源的利用效率。
区块链反向竞猜的应用场景
区块链反向竞猜可以在多个场景中得到应用,以下是一些典型的应用场景:
-
区块链网络性能优化:通过反向竞猜,可以优化区块链网络的共识机制,提高网络的整体效率,某些共识机制可能需要大量的计算资源,而反向竞猜可以通过竞争机制,让资源更高效地分配。
-
分布式系统中的任务分配:反向竞猜可以用于分布式系统中的任务分配,通过竞争机制,确保任务被合理分配,避免资源浪费。
-
金融创新:在金融领域,反向竞猜可以用于设计新的金融产品,可以通过反向竞猜机制,设计一种新的投资产品,让投资者通过竞争机制来决定投资方向。
-
去中心化应用开发:在去中心化应用开发中,反向竞猜可以用于优化应用的性能,提高应用的可用性和安全性。
区块链反向竞猜的优缺点
优点
-
提高资源利用效率:通过竞争机制,区块链反向竞猜可以更高效地利用计算资源,避免资源浪费。
-
增强网络安全性:通过竞争机制,可以提高网络的安全性,防止恶意参与者通过攻击网络来获得利益。
-
促进技术创新:反向竞猜为区块链技术提供了新的研究方向,推动技术创新。
缺点
-
技术复杂性高:反向竞猜的实现需要复杂的算法设计和系统实现,这对技术团队提出了较高的要求。
-
资源消耗大:在某些情况下,反向竞猜可能需要大量的计算资源,这可能对资源有限的网络产生影响。
-
竞争激励不足:如果竞争机制设计不当,可能无法有效激励参与者,影响网络的效率。
区块链反向竞猜的未来展望
尽管区块链反向竞猜还处于发展的初期阶段,但其潜力不容忽视,随着技术的不断进步和应用场景的拓展,区块链反向竞猜有望在区块链技术中发挥越来越重要的作用。
区块链反向竞猜可能会在以下几个方面得到进一步的发展:
-
算法优化:通过优化算法,进一步提高反向竞猜的效率和性能。
-
应用场景扩展:探索更多新的应用场景,推动区块链技术的广泛应用。
-
安全性增强:通过加强安全性设计,进一步提高反向竞猜的安全性。
区块链反向竞猜作为一种创新的分布式计算模式,为区块链技术的发展提供了新的思路,通过竞争机制,反向竞猜不仅能够提高资源的利用效率,还能够增强网络的安全性,尽管目前还处于发展的初期阶段,但随着技术的不断进步和应用场景的拓展,区块链反向竞猜有望在区块链技术中发挥越来越重要的作用,区块链反向竞猜的发展将为区块链技术的应用带来更多的可能性。
区块链反向竞猜,一种创新的分布式计算模式区块链反向竞猜是什么,
发表评论